Prime Video's unapologetically brutal superhero satire, The Boys, is gearing up for its fifth and final season, and all signs point to a spectacularly violent send-off. After leaving audiences in a world of total anarchy, the show is not pulling any punches as it races toward its conclusion.
Mark your calendars: the final chapter begins on April 8, 2026. The season will launch with two episodes, followed by a weekly rollout of new installments, culminating in the series finale on May 20, 2026. A World on the Brink of Total Collapse
The official synopsis paints a grim picture worthy of the show's legacy. Homelander's tyrannical rule is absolute, with the nation fully subjected to his dangerous whims. Key members of The Boys—Hughie, Mother's Milk, and Frenchie—find themselves imprisoned. Starlight (Annie January) is fighting a seemingly hopeless resistance, while Kimiko's whereabouts are unknown. The wild card, as always, is Billy Butcher. His reappearance, armed with a virus capable of eradicating all Supes, sets in motion a catastrophic chain of events that promises to change the world forever.
This trajectory towards total societal breakdown feels like the only fitting conclusion for a series that has consistently pushed boundaries. Creator Eric Kripke has confirmed that production on Season 5 is complete, calling the entire experience "the best professional experience of my life" and solidifying that this is truly the end for the flagship series. The cast has echoed this sentiment, with star Jack Quaid warning fans not to expect a tidy, fairytale ending.
The Stellar Cast Returns for One Last Fight
The entire core ensemble is back for the final showdown. The lineup includes:
- Karl Urban as Billy Butcher
- Jack Quaid as Hughie Campbell
- Antony Starr as the terrifying Homelander
- Erin Moriarty as Starlight/Annie January
- Laz Alonso as Mother's Milk
- Tomer Capone as Frenchie
- Karen Fukuhara as Kimiko
- Chace Crawford as The Deep
- Jessie T. Usher as A-Train
- Colby Minifie as Ashley Barrett
- Jensen Ackles as Soldier Boy
